Baked Donuts Recipe

1. Preheat & Prepare the Pan

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Grease a donut pan with butter or non-stick spray.

2. Mix Dry & Wet Ingredients

  1. In a b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and sugar.
  2. In another bowl, whisk melted butter, eggs, vanilla, and buttermilk until smooth.
  3. Gradually mix the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ients until just combined (don’t overmix!).

3. Fill & Bake the Donuts

  1. Spoon or pipe the batter into the donut pan, filling each mold about ¾ full.
  2. Bake for 10–12 minutes, until the donuts are golden and spring back when touched.
  3. Let cool in the pan for 5 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ack.

4. Add Your Favorite Toppings

For Glazed Donuts:

  1. Whisk together powdered sugar, milk, and vanilla until smooth.
  2. Dip the cooled donuts into the glaze and place on a rack to set.

For Cinnamon Sugar Donuts:

  1. Mix sugar and cinnamon in a bowl.
  2. Brush warm donuts with melted butter, then roll in the cinnamon sugar mixture.

5. Serve & Enjoy!

  1. Enjoy immediately or store in an airtight container for up to 2 days.

Tips for the Best Baked Donuts

✔️ Use Buttermilk – Makes the donuts extra soft and fluffy.
✔️ Don’t Overmix – Keeps the texture light and airy.
✔️ Use a Piping Bag – Makes filling the donut pan easier.
✔️ Let the Glaze Set – Wait a few minutes for a perfect finish.

Delicious Variations

Chocolate Glazed Donuts – Add 2 tablespoons cocoa powder to the glaze.
Peanut Butter Donuts – Swirl in ¼ cup peanut butter to the batter.
Filled Donuts – Pipe in jam or Nutella after baking.
Maple Pecan Donuts – Use maple glaze and chopped pecans.

FAQs About Baked Donuts

1. Can I make these without a donut pan?
Yes! Use a muffin tin and bake as donut muffins.

2. How do I store baked donuts?
Keep in an airtight container for 2 days or freeze for up to 3 months.

3. Can I make these donuts gluten-free?
Yes! Use gluten-free flour instead of all-purpose flour.

4. Can I bake these in an air fryer?
Yes! Bake at 350°F for 8–10 minutes.

5. Can I add chocolate chips?
Yes! Fold in ½ cup mini chocolate chips to the batter.
